Nike Air Span II 2 Beach Camo (AO1546-200)
Nike return with the classic Air Span II silhouette with the release of the ‘Air Span II Beach Camo’ which released in September 2018. The sneaker has an upper which is crafted from textile and synthetic leather. A subtle cream colour is used for the mesh underlays. It comes in a desert camouflage colourway which consists of cream, white and tan hues. Black accents are also present throughout such as on the "Swoosh" logo on the side and on the tongue and heel. The look is completed by the white midsole paired with a rubber gum outsole that houses the Air unit for comfort every step of the way. These retro Air Span 2s are available at Solezilla today!

Price distribution Nike Air Span
We compare this sneaker's price with the 17 other adult versions of the Nike Air Span that we track. At a lowest price of €188 this colorway is pricier than 71% of those 17 versions. The group median sits at €146, with resale outliers up to €690. The chart shows exactly where this sneaker falls — the black marker — among all the others.
CheapestNike Air Span II Premium Black (AO1546-001)€57
PriciestNike ‘Air Span II QS’ – Brown (AO2925)€690We always compare the lowest price a colorway is currently on sale for somewhere: the cheapest entry point, usually for one specific size. The comparison stays within the same age group, because a kids size (TD/PS/GS) is priced differently than an adult size. Because the price varies per size, your size may come out a little higher. To keep the comparison fair we leave out the most and least expensive two percent — the resale outliers, and the price axis is logarithmic so both the cheap and the pricey end stay readable.
